To preserve older versions of a BPEL artifact, BPS requires to replace
exact same BPEL artifacts with an updated one. Currently when an updated
Capp is uploaded, it will undeploy old BPEL process and deploy new one.
This will cause to remove old BPEL versions.

To avoid this, as himasha suggest, we required to know reason for Capp
underemployment, ( Capp updated, or removed from management console etc) so
that we can handle this on Capp BPEL undeploy logic. I think, this will
apply for HumanTask, BPMN versioning as well.

Since Capp deployer doesn't support this, we need to see another way to
solve this problem. Otherwise Capp will not support BPS versioning feature.

> This is one of the solutions people are using.
>
> Name the CAR file as xxx-car-v-1.0
> Name all the artifacts inside it as artifact-xxx-v-1.0
>
> Then deploy CAR files. Old ones will not be replaced. The references in
> each artifact to one another should be updated.
> We can do this to endpoints.
> But doing this to all will be cumbersome.

>>> The scenario that we come across is as below.
>>>
>>>  1. Deploy a C-App containing BPEL artifacts
>>>  2. Invoke an instance (instance 1)
>>>  3. Redeploy the C-App with updated BPEL artifacts.
>>>  4.When redeploying the previous C-App is undeployed  which removes the
>>>  invoked instance (instance 1) as well.
>>>
>>
>> This is the expected behavior. Since CApp get redeployed previously
>> deployed artifacts also get un-deployed.
>>
>>>
>>> For our BPEL C-App deployer we have implemented AppDeploymentHandler. We
>>> are unable to identify whether the undeployment is a direct undeployment (
>>> user undeploying the C-App from console) or if it is getting undeployed due
>>> to a new upload of the same C-App. We are unable to handle the version
>>> change since AppDeploymentHandler only provides  deployArtifacts
>>> and undeployArtifacts methods.
>>>
>>
>>  At the moment we don't have CApp version support. When an updated CApp
>> get uploaded previous one get undeployed and new one will be deployed.
